Higher Leaf, Kirkland Washington

MRR sees if Higher Leaf in Kirkland makes the grade
Store Name: Higher Leaf
Store Location: 12525 Willows Road NE, Suite 10. Kirkland, WA 98034
Store Website: www.HigherLeaf.com
Washington State is home to many fine cannabis retail operations, and Higher Leaf in Kirkland helps hammer down that notion. Check-in is as easy as showing your ID and then joining the queue for which snakes through the store towards the counter.
The store is clean, with simple design aesthetics that match the hometown charm of the Pacific Northwest. Brightly lit and inviting, Higher Leaf also has menus located at the entrance which allows patrons to read and gather information while they are in line in order to avoid hold up at the counter by asking for exactly what you are interested in seeing.
The consumer flow through the store also brought people by display cases which contained some of their ancillary products for sale. The methodology to capture sales before reaching the counter is a method underutilized in most dispensary design choices unfortunately.
Getting to the counter on a busy night took about 7-10 minutes, which gave ample time to browse the available menu before reaching the front and when I got there, more pleasant surprises were to be had. Higher Leaf maintains all of their store facing inventory in easily marked bins and the budtenders had no problem finding strains in a snap when asked.

The inventory was extremely well stocked, and they had full diversification of their menu for every type of consumer/patient ranging from flower to concentrates, tinctures to edibles, and pre-rolls to vape cartridges with everything in-between. There were several budtenders on staff all working simultaneously to keep patient flow smooth. Staff core training was done well, however, some of the staff had a couple issues with some strain genetics information and resources weren’t readily available to feed them that information.
I was very happy with the quality of the products they chose to stock and from what each individual budtender had tried they were more than willing to give advice on. Each of the strains I inspected were top quality and came in proper packaging with information clearly labeled. I was also pleased to see plenty of CBD products stocked at Higher Leaf. As a sativa fan, I ended up settling on Lemon Meringue and also decided to try the hybrid Jack White which I can say with all honesty I was was more than pleased with both of my selections.
Higher Leaf is cash only, but there is an ATM on site for easy access. The items were packaged up promptly in a very clean and sturdy handled bag which was branded with the Higher Leaf logo. Consumer outflow was smooth as well and there didn’t seem to be much crowding at the door. A great experience overall and I look back to returning when I am next in the greater Seattle area.

– TOP MARKS –
- Design – Top notch design with a Pacific Northwest vibe
- Staff – Friendly and inviting staff makes the sale easy
- Flow – Patient flow was easy with roped walkways
- Price – Price range was good and varied offering something for everyone
- Strains – Strain diversification is key, and Higher Leaf offered a variety from all species in all price ranges
– BOTTOM MARKS –
- Knowledge – Budtender strain knowledge on their products was lacking with the budtender I questioned. Did not know strain linage of a well known variant nor what that particular strain was good for.
- Nose / Busy – During high volume times it can get loud and hard to tell which budtender is open and when. There is no host at the end of the line directing you which budtender to go to.
